Anorexia isn't really about food - it is about control and the person suffering is not eating to control something in their life - sometimes abuse can be an underlying contributing factor, self esteem, etc so the way to get better is to find out what that is - what makes this person want this control over it~

That's really not an illness one can cure with a website and what there is out there are sites run by anorexics promoting the illness! It's pretty sick. A google of the disease will likely land you in a place where people want to kill themselves by starving.

There are places you can get help, even without insurance. Every city has some mental health resources. Contact your county health department for specific ideas.
